OPM details expectations for new RIF rules

After a final rule upending the RIF process took full effect, performance will now be the top priority, with seniority and tenure serving as tiebreakers.

EPA violated union contract during RIF and reorganization, arbitrator rules

It’s not yet clear whether EPA will appeal the ruling, but an EPA spokesperson said the agency β€œis not bound by the arbitrator’s decision.”

Federal unions sue again to block USDA reorganization

The new lawsuit comes after a federal judge ruled that a preliminary injunction motion over the USDA reorganization belonged as its own separate legal action.

Federal employee per diem rates will tick up slightly in 2027

Starting in October, federal employees on official travel will see a $3 increase in the standard per diem rate, the General Services Administration said.

MSPB finalizes major shift in federal employee misconduct cases

Instead of using the Douglas factors, MSPB will judge whether an agency’s penalty for an employee accused of misconduct was reasonable on a case-by-case basis.

Trump officially plans for civilian federal pay freeze in 2027

The alternative pay plan that the White House issued this week carves out exceptions to give larger raises to federal law enforcement and military personnel.

OPM calls for wider AI adoption in federal hiring process

Without increasing AI use, agencies may be compromising the effectiveness and efficiency of the federal hiring process, OPM said in a memo to agency leaders.

EEOC proposes overhaul of federal sector complaint process

The EEOC voted 2-1 to adopt a notice of proposed rulemaking, seeking to eliminate or revise several major steps of the federal sector complaint process.
